  10. Brighton 1964 was good but it was the 1st year of proper Mods on Lambrettas and Vespas. Previous bank holidays we would go on all sorts of scooters like Zundapps and Maicolettas and basically anything that looked like a scooter :). 1965 was when it really kicked off and was really busy; police put up road blocks to stop us getting to Brighton. When we eventually managed to arrive the police corralled everyone on the beach to the left of the pier for 6 hours. No toilets, no drink. They couldn't do that these days. In 1966 we decided to try somewhere else and headed for Hastings. I still have a copy of the the Sunday Pictorial with the Headline – 'Battle of Hastings 1066 – 1966'. it was hectic and police reinforcements were drafted in from all over even though we were not doing anything wrong , just going there for the Bank Holiday. For Brighton 2024 to be more realistic you need loads of police worried the Mods were going to cause havoc when actually we were then as nice as the Mods are today. The Guildford & Godalming Boys are now all in our late 70's early 80's but we still get together but mostly at funerals……Ziggy Zagger, Ziggy Zagger, Oi Oi Oi .
